Secy Tourism chairs upcoming fest, progress on Regulation of Adventure Sports meet

 


Leh: Secretary, Tourism and Culture, Kacho Mehboob Ali Khan chaired a meeting to discuss Scheduling and Coordination of Festivals/Programmes in coming months and the progress on Regulation of Adventure Sports in Ladakh, at UT Secretariat today. 

Major tourism and cultural activities proposed to be held in the year 2022-23, viz. Ladakh Winter Conclave, Ladakh Literature Festival, Ladakh Nomadic Festival, Ladakh Kharnak Festival, Ladakh Festival, Ladakh Zanskar Festival, Iconic event at Leh Palace, Ladakh dPal nagam Duston, Losar Festival, Mamani Festival, Sand Mandal Festival, Ladakh Children Theatre Festival, Revival of Ladakhi Losar tradition in different villages, Ladakh Cultural Conference, Balti Spang-gang Festival, Purig-pe rGaston, National Sculptors/ Painting Camps, Ladakh Children Dance Competition, On spot Music/Artists Camps, Seminars/conference and workshops/trainings, etc. were discussed during the meeting. 

The Secretary instructed the officers concerned to send the tentative calendar of events to be held during the ensuing months along with financial implications within a week’s time for approval.

Secretary, Tourism and Culture emphasised the need for promotion of agro-tourism, including the Apricot and Buckwheat Festival; the revival of Mamani Festival in Bogdang; the promotion of Mandala as sand art, etc. He suggested to organise festivals at Leh, Kargil and Zanskar with the same theme Ladakh Festival Leh, Ladakh Festival Kargil, Ladakh Festival Zanskar.

The Secretary, Tourism and Culture stressed on the joint and coordinated organization of the festivals/events by the Tourism and Culture departments. 

He also suggested prioritising safety norms and regulations for adventure sports such as Bungee jumping and also the promotion of mountaineering activities in Ladakh.
